Why Choose Balport for Car or Motorcycle Key Duplication?

Modern vehicles come with improved locking systems to deter theft. A car or motorcycle responder receives a signal from the transponder permitting the vehicle to start. This mechanism is not the same as a remote control.

Duplicating such a key requires specialized skills and experience. Trust us to provide the best car key cutting, duplication, and programming service regardless of your vehicle’s make or model.

Frequently Asked Questions about Car Key Duplication

Do I need to go to the dealer to copy transponder car keys?

No. Our certified technicians can create a reliable duplicate transponder key at a fraction of the cost.

Can I get a duplicate for my push-to-start fob?

Yes. Balport can duplicate almost any key type, including push-to-start and proximity fobs. We have the tools and experience to program your new fob to work with your car’s immobilizer system.

How long will it take to copy my car or motorcycle key?

It depends on the key type, but typically the process takes between 30 minutes and 2 hours. We can provide same-day service for most keys.
